Lalta Behad

Lalta Behad is a village located in Lakhimpur tehsil of Kheri district in Uttar Pradesh, India. It is situated 27km away from sub-district headquarter Lakhimpur (tehsildar office) and 27km away from district headquarter Kheri. As per 2009 stats, Dhakhia Buzurg is the gram panchayat of Lalta Behad village.

About Lalta Behad

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Lalta Behad is 136103. The village spans a total geographical area of 155.66 hectares. Kheri is nearest town to Lalta Behad village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 27km away.

Population of Lalta Behad

According to the 2011 Census, Lalta Behad has a total population of about 862, with approximately 456 males and 406 females. The sex ratio is around 890 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 114 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 278 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. Information about the Scheduled Tribes (ST) population is not available. The overall literacy rate is approximately 61.14%, with male literacy at about 67.11% and female literacy near 54.43%. There are around 165 households in the village. Connectivity of Lalta Behad

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Lalta Behad. As per the 2011 stats, Lalta Behad had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
